    Yes, those are herbal ingredients to help keep kitty calm. Most of us have gone that route and even tried other medications such as valium, buspar and amitryptilene. The last one worked for me for a while, thanx to Jen's suggestion, but only for a while. And my Specs became very fearful while on it, so I stopped it. When my vet told me about Clomicalm, it was one happy day in this household. You might try the herbal solution first and, if it works, great. But, if not, Clomicalm has been a godsend to me.
